Homemade Limeade

Homemade Limeade is the ideal refreshing drink for summer. Fresh lime wedges are muddled with just the right amount of sweetness, then shaken with cold water and ice until they reach the perfect frosty consistency.
Servings: 32 ounces

Prep Time:5 minutes
Total Time:5 minutes

Equipment

  • Knife and cutting board
  • 32-ounce container with lid
  • Muddler

Ingredients

  • 1 1/2 limes cut into wedges
  • 1/4 cup sugar
  • 2 cups water
  • 1 1/2 cups ice

Instructions

  • Add the lime wedges and sugar to a 32-ounce container. Muddle them together until the limes release their juice and soften.
  • Pour in the water and add ice until the container is nearly full.
  • Secure the lid and shake well until everything is fully combined.
  • Use a paring knife to cut an X into the top of the lid, then insert a straw for easy sipping.

Notes

If you don’t have a 32-ounce deli container, no worries! You can use any type of container you have on hand and simply pour it into a glass filled with ice.
If your limes are really small or don't seem to have much juice, you can use two whole limes instead of one and a half.
